The late Angus Mackay, Innisfail, Alberta, Canada.
This highly esteemed Missionary—Elder of our Church in Canada—passed away a few months ago. At the advanced age of 84 years, he was gathered as a ripe sheaf into the heavenly garner. A native of Rogart, Sutherlandshire, and an elder there in the early years of our Church, his departure is a loss felt on both sides of the Atlantic. Prayerful sympathy is extended to the bereaved widow and family. We hope to have a fuller notice in due course.—W.G.
The Church’s Colonial Deputy.
The last word that has been heard of Rev. D. Beaton, he was still in Grafton, N.S.W. War conditions have made it impossible for him to leave Australia so far. We would ask our praying people to be remembering him at a Throne of Grace, that he would be brought safely home.
